Telnet vs SSH Telnet and SSH provide remote access to network devices, but SSH is far superior and the most commonly used of the two protocols today. Both are application layer protocols used for remotely interacting devices on your network, including hosts and managed routers.

Telnet vs SSH: What Are the Differences? The key difference between Telnet and SSH lies in security. SSH offers security mechanisms that protect the users against anyone with malicious intent, thus establishing a secure connection between two remote hosts over the Internet, while Telnet has not security measures whatsoever.

SSH protects user identities, passwords, and data from network snooping attacks, and allows secure logins and file transfers. SSH has practically replaced Telnet, and the older protocol is used these days only in rare cases to access decades old legacy equipment that does not support more modern protocols.
